Man dies in off-road vehicle accident in Washington County

Investigators have identified a person killed early Sunday morning in an off-road utility vehicle accident in Washington County.

The coronor’s office said 20-year-old Cole Shergi of Burgettstown was driving a side-by-side off-road utility vehicle which lost control on Joffre Cherry Valley Road in Smith Township around 2 a.m. Sunday morning.

The report said Shergi was not wearing a seat belt and was ejected from the vehicle. A passenger in the UTV was injured and taken to the hospital.

Smith Township officials are investigating.
